Here are the essential units for a Graduate Certificate in Ethical Teaching Practices for Special Needs:
• Ethical considerations in special education – examines the ethical principles that guide special education practices and the challenges that educators face in ensuring ethical teaching practices.
• Inclusive education and diversity – explores the importance of creating inclusive classrooms, the benefits of diversity, and the strategies for promoting equity and inclusion.
• Student privacy and confidentiality – covers the legal and ethical requirements for protecting student privacy and confidentiality, including the Family Educational Rights and Privacy Act (FERPA) and other relevant laws.
• Cultural competence in special education – examines the cultural and linguistic diversity of students with special needs and the strategies for promoting cultural competence among educators.
• Collaborative teaching and teamwork – emphasizes the importance of collaboration and teamwork in special education, including the role of families, professionals, and community partners.
